Where is the Bonuer family from?

You can see how Bonuer families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Bonuer family name was found in the USA between 1880 and 1920. The most Bonuer families were found in USA in 1880. In 1880 there were 4 Bonuer families living in Indiana. This was 100% of all the recorded Bonuer's in USA. Indiana had the highest population of Bonuer families in 1880.
